The Challenge of Departmental Silos
Traditionally, marketing, sales, and operations function with distinct goals, metrics, and tools.
-
Marketing: Focuses on brand awareness, lead generation, and demand creation.
-
Sales: Concentrates on converting leads into customers and managing the sales pipeline.
-
Operations: Ensures smooth delivery of products or services, manages resources, and maintains customer satisfaction post-sale.
When these teams operate in isolation, data gets lost in translation, customer experiences can be disjointed, and the overall business strategy suffers. For example, marketing might generate leads based on broad campaigns, but if the sales team isn’t immediately informed or equipped with the right context, those leads can go cold. Similarly, without seamless integration with operations, sales promises may not align with delivery capabilities.
How Cross-Functional AI Agents Bridge the Gap
AI agents are not merely task automation tools, they are intelligent systems capable of understanding context, making decisions, and acting across different platforms and data sets. When deployed with a cross-functional mindset, they can act as a unified intelligence layer, aligning departmental efforts.
1. Aligning Marketing and Sales
-
Intelligent Lead Qualification and Routing: An AI agent can monitor incoming leads from marketing campaigns, instantly qualify them based on predefined criteria (e.g., budget, authority, need, timeline – BANT), enrich them with data from CRM, and route them to the appropriate sales representative with all necessary context.
-
Personalized Outreach: AI can analyze customer data from both marketing and sales interactions to personalize outreach messages and offers, ensuring a consistent and relevant customer journey.
-
Performance Feedback Loop: AI agents can analyze sales outcomes from converted leads and feed this information back to marketing, helping to refine campaign targeting and messaging.
2. Connecting Sales and Operations
-
Automated Order Processing: Once a sale is closed, an AI agent can trigger the creation of an order in the operations system, verify inventory, and update the CRM, ensuring a seamless handoff.
-
Proactive Customer Support: AI can monitor operational data (e.g., delivery status, service tickets) and proactively alert sales or customer success teams to potential issues before they impact the customer.
-
Forecasting Alignment: By analyzing sales pipeline data and operational capacity, AI agents can provide more accurate demand forecasts, helping operations plan resources effectively.
3. Unifying Marketing, Sales, and Operations
-
Holistic Customer Journey Orchestration: AI agents can create a unified view of the customer by tracking interactions across marketing touchpoints, sales conversations, and operational fulfillment. This allows for a truly cohesive customer experience from initial awareness to post-sale support.
-
Data-Driven Strategy: By collecting and analyzing data from all three departments, AI can identify overarching trends, areas for improvement, and strategic opportunities that a single department might miss. For example, an AI might identify that a specific marketing campaign leads to higher satisfaction rates within operations, suggesting a focus shift.
-
Streamlined Reporting: AI agents can compile unified reports that showcase the interconnected impact of marketing, sales, and operations efforts, providing executives with a clearer picture of overall business health and growth drivers.
